Computer programming (often shortened to programming) is a process that leads from an original formulation of a computing problem to executable computer programs.

A programmer can be a coder. A coder is not always a programmer.


PHP GD library is just for reading. Images conversion and manipulation is made by ImageMagick, video job is done by ffmpeg. HTTP video streaming is handled by my own library.

FreeBSD has ZFS. It is a reliable and fast file system, I haven't seen one more reliable. Besides, it is easy to manage and convenient

Mail server: freebsd + mysql + postfix + dovecot2 + sieve + clamav + spamassassin + spf + php-fpm + roundcubemail + SSL.

HTML(5) + CSS(3) + JS + jQuery + Angular

HTML+CSS is everything on the web. Javascript is web programming, jQuery is the JS shortcut for programmers, Angular is the MVC implementation for JS. For complex websites SASS should be used. Angular I use mostly for backends. But jQuery has to be everywhere.

90% of all the tasks you can possibly give me, I've already done in some projects. I know what you want me to create. If you have a vision of what you want to receive eventually.
I can work in the morning. I can work in the evening. I can work at night. Just because I'm passionate about what I do.

And I am geek. And I have hobbies. And I don't like to travel. I prefer to watch movie at home instead of sunbathing on the beach.

Robert Pranis

Programmer since a childhood. First programming language - C & Assembler. Second - Foxpro. Third - PHP.

